Three ways to raise legal queries

Legal queries need a clear trail, so we separate account help from privacy requests and payment record checks.

Legal email Use the legal email path for terms questions, account closure requests, or formal letters. We read these requests with your account history, identity checks, and the local-law position that applies to your location.
Account help chat Use chat when you need quick help finding legal wording, checking a pending verification step, or confirming which payment reference belongs to your account. Sensitive changes may move to email for written confirmation.
Privacy request form Use the privacy form when you want to see, correct, or remove personal details where law allows. We match the request to your account before acting, so another person cannot alter your records.

Key legal questions for your account

These answers explain how the legal page applies to your account, payment records, privacy choices, and support requests. They do not replace the full terms, but they help you understand the checks we make before account changes, data requests, or payment-related decisions are completed.

Account access depends on local law and is available where local law permits. We may restrict access, ask for verification, or close access if the account does not meet legal or security requirements.

We may check your name, contact details, identity files, login signals, device details, and payment references. These checks help confirm ownership, meet legal duties, and protect your wallet from unauthorised access.

We use payment records to match deposits, withdrawals, reversals, and disputes to your account. References from UPI, Paytm, PhonePe, or Google Pay are not used for unrelated contact or shared without a valid reason.

Yes, you can ask us to correct account details where law allows. We may request identity confirmation first, especially when the change affects contact details, payment ownership, or access recovery.

Retention depends on the type of record and the reason we hold it. Payment disputes, legal duties, fraud checks, and open complaints may require longer storage than simple support messages.

When we update these terms, we place the new wording on this page and apply it from the stated date. If a change affects your account materially, we aim to make it clear before you continue.

Use the privacy request form or legal email path and include the account email or mobile number. We verify ownership before sending records, changing details, or acting on a removal request.
